hadoop 修改 logs路径 和tmp路径
时间: 2024-02-11 08:07:40 浏览: 31
要修改Hadoop的日志路径和临时文件路径,可以按照以下步骤进行操作:
1. 打开Hadoop的配置文件core-site.xml,找到以下两个参数:
```
<property>
<name>hadoop.tmp.dir</name>
<value>/path/to/new/tmp/dir</value>
<description>A base for other temporary directories.</description>
</property>
<property>
<name>hadoop.log.dir</name>
<value>/path/to/new/log/dir</value>
<description>Directory where the Hadoop daemon logs are stored.</description>
</property>
```
2. 将上述路径修改为新的路径,保存文件。
3. 修改完成后,需要将新的路径设置为权限可写,以便Hadoop能够正常运行。
4. 重启Hadoop服务,使修改生效。
注意:在修改Hadoop配置文件之前,建议备份原有文件,以免出现不可预料的错误。
相关问题
Java和hadoop的学习路径
学习 Java 和 Hadoop 的路径可以分为以下几步:
1. 学习 Java 基础知识:Java 是 Hadoop 的编程语言,因此需要先掌握 Java 的基础知识,包括语法、面向对象编程、异常处理、集合框架等。
2. 学习 Hadoop 基本概念:Hadoop 是一个分布式计算框架,需要了解其基本概念,如 HDFS、MapReduce、YARN 等。
3. 掌握 Hadoop 的安装和配置:学习如何安装配置 Hadoop,包括单机模式和分布式模式。
4. 学习 Hadoop 的编程模型 MapReduce:了解 MapReduce 的基本概念、编程模型和实现原理,学习如何编写 MapReduce 程序。
5. 学习 Hadoop 生态系统中的其他组件:Hadoop 生态系统中还有很多其他组件,如 Hive、Pig、HBase、Spark 等,需要了解其基本概念和使用方法。
6. 实践项目:通过实践项目来加深对 Java 和 Hadoop 的理解和应用。
总的来说,学习 Java 和 Hadoop 需要有耐心和恒心,需要不断地实践和探索,才能真正掌握其核心技术。
修改配置文件,设置 Hadoop 的路径
您可以按照以下步骤修改Hadoop的配置文件,设置Hadoop的路径:
1. 打开Hadoop的安装目录,找到`etc/hadoop`文件夹。
2. 在该文件夹中,您会看到一些配置文件,其中最重要的是`hadoop-env.sh`和`core-site.xml`。
3. 打开`hadoop-env.sh`文件,在其中找到`export HADOOP_HOME=`的行。
4. 在等号后面填写Hadoop的安装路径,例如:`export HADOOP_HOME=/usr/local/hadoop`。
5. 保存并关闭`hadoop-env.sh`文件。
6. 打开`core-site.xml`文件,在其中找到以下配置项:
```xml
<configuration>
<property>
<name>fs.defaultFS</name>
<value>hdfs://localhost:9000</value>
</property>
</configuration>
```
7. 将`value`标签中的值修改为Hadoop的路径,例如:`<value>/usr/local/hadoop</value>`。
8. 保存并关闭`core-site.xml`文件。
完成以上步骤后,您已成功修改Hadoop的配置文件,设置了Hadoop的路径。请确保填写的路径是正确的,并根据您的实际情况进行调整。